"Why, what is the matter with you?" said the major.
A long body appeared. Paganel dangled from branch to branch. His hands could grasp nothing. Was he alive, or dead?
"What has got into you? Is this another of your eternal distractions?"
"Yes, yes," replied Paganel, in a voice choked with emotion (and leaves). "Yes, a distraction,—phenomenal this time."
"What is it?"
"We have been mistaken! We are still mistaken!"
"Explain yourself."
"Glenarvan, major, Robert, my friends," cried Paganel, "all you who hear me, we are seeking Captain Grant where he is not."
